• Buradasın

    Grafana log kaynağı nedir?

    Yazeka

    Arama sonuçlarına göre oluşturuldu

    Grafana'nın log kaynağı olarak kullanılabileceği bazı sistemler şunlardır:
    • Elastic 13;
    • Influx 13;
    • Loki 13;
    • Graphite 14.
    Ayrıca, Grafana zaman serisi veri tabanları (Prometheus, InfluxDB), ilişkisel veri tabanları (MySQL, PostgreSQL), log dataları ve bulut hizmetleri (AWS CloudWatch, Microsoft Azure Monitor) gibi çeşitli kaynaklarla entegre olabilir 234.
    5 kaynaktan alınan bilgiyle göre:

    Konuyla ilgili materyaller

    Grafana Loki log kaynağı nasıl eklenir?

    Grafana'da Loki log kaynağı eklemek için aşağıdaki adımlar izlenir: 1. Grafana arayüzü açılır ve "Toggle Menu" (3 çizgi ikonu) tıklanarak "Connections" altındaki "Data Sources" açılır. 2. "Add new data source" butonuna tıklanır. 3. Loki seçilir. 4. "URL" alanına Loki IP adresi girilir (örneğin, http://192.168.153.141:3100/). 5. "Save & Test" butonuna tıklanır. 6. Başarılı mesajı görüldüğünde entegrasyon tamamlanmış olur. Alternatif olarak, aşağıdaki Docker Compose dosyası kullanılarak yerel bir Grafana örneği kurulabilir: ```yaml version: '3' services: loki: image: grafana/loki:3.0.0 ports: - "3100:3100" command: -config.file=/etc/loki/local-config.yaml prometheus: image: prom/prometheus:v2.47.0 command: - --web.enable-remote-write-receiver - --config.file=/etc/prometheus/prometheus.yml ports: - "9090:9090" grafana: environment: - GF_PATHS_PROVISIONING=/etc/grafana/provisioning - GF_AUTH_ANONYMOUS_ENABLED=true - GF_AUTH_ANONYMOUS_ORG_ROLE=Admin entrypoint: - sh - -euc - | mkdir -p /etc/grafana/provisioning/datasources cat <<EOF > /etc/grafana/provisioning/datasources/ds.yaml apiVersion: 1 datasources: - name: Loki type: loki access: proxy orgId: 1 url: http://loki:3100 ``` Bu yapılandırma, "log_scrape" adlı bir loki.source.

    Grafana'da loglar nerede saklanır?

    Grafana'da logların nerede saklandığına dair bilgi bulunamadı. Ancak, Grafana Cloud'da logların toplanmasını ve Loki'ye gönderilmesini sağlamak için Grafana Alloy kullanılabilir. Ayrıca, Promtail adlı bir agent, logları toplayarak Loki'ye aktarabilir. Daha fazla bilgi için aşağıdaki kaynaklar kullanılabilir: grafana.com; medium.com; learn.microsoft.com.

    Grafana'da hangi metrikler izlenir?

    Grafana'da izlenebilecek bazı metrikler: Sistem metrikleri: CPU kullanımı, bellek tüketimi, disk okuma/yazma hızları. Uygulama metrikleri: İstek sayısı, yanıt süreleri, hata oranları. Altyapı metrikleri: Ağ trafiği, veritabanı sorgu yürütme süreleri. Bulut metrikleri: Sanal makine, depolama ve veritabanı performansı (örneğin, Azure Yönetilen Grafana'da httpRequestCount ve MemoryUsagePercentage). Grafana, Prometheus, InfluxDB, ElasticSearch gibi çeşitli veri kaynaklarıyla entegre çalışarak bu metriklerin toplanmasını ve görselleştirilmesini sağlar.

    Grafana nasıl kullanılır?

    Grafana kullanmak için aşağıdaki adımlar izlenebilir: 1. Kurulum: Grafana'nın resmi web sitesinden en son sürüm indirilir. Windows veya macOS için kurulum sihirbazı takip edilerek kurulum yapılır. Linux'ta terminal üzerinden `wget https://dl.grafana.com/oss/release/grafana_9.4.0_amd64.deb` komutu ile kurulum gerçekleştirilir. Kurulum sonrası `sudo systemctl start grafana-server` komutu ile hizmet başlatılır. 2. Erişim: Tarayıcıda `http://localhost:3000` adresi girilerek Grafana'ya erişilir. 3. Dashboard Oluşturma: Ana sayfada "+" simgesine tıklayıp "Dashboard" seçeneği seçilerek yeni bir dashboard oluşturma sayfasına gidilir. "Add Panel" butonuna tıklayıp görselleştirmek istenen veri kaynağı seçilir ve grafik türü belirlenir. Grafik ayarları özelleştirilerek görselleştirme düzenlenir. Tüm ayarlar tamamlandıktan sonra dashboard kaydedilir. Grafana'nın kullanımı hakkında daha fazla bilgi için medium.com ve youtube.com gibi platformlardaki ilgili yazı ve videolara başvurulabilir.

    Log ne işe yarar?

    Log (kayıt) dosyaları, bilgisayar sistemlerinde ve uygulamalarda gerçekleşen olayların kronolojik olarak kaydedildiği dosyalardır. Log kayıtlarının bazı kullanım amaçları: Hata tespiti: Hataların kaynağını, zamanını ve nasıl oluştuğunu belirleyerek geliştiricilerin ve sistem yöneticilerinin sorunları hızlı bir şekilde çözmesini sağlar. Güvenlik: Olağan dışı oturum açma girişimleri veya sistem değişiklikleri gibi potansiyel güvenlik tehditlerini tespit eder. Performans izleme: Yavaşlama, kaynak tüketimi veya darboğazlar gibi performans sorunlarını analiz ederek sistemin optimizasyonu için ipuçları sunar. Yasal uyumluluk: Birçok sektörde, belirli log kayıtlarının tutulması yasal bir zorunluluktur ve denetim süreçlerinde kanıt sağlar. Kullanıcı analizi: Kullanıcıların uygulama ile etkileşimlerini analiz ederek müşteri deneyimini iyileştirmeye yardımcı olur.

    Grafana hangi veri tabanına kurulur?

    Grafana, aşağıdaki veri tabanlarından birine kurulabilir: SQLite 3. MySQL 8.0 ve üzeri. PostgreSQL 12 ve üzeri. Grafana, ayrıca Graphite, Prometheus, Influx DB, ElasticSearch, Zabbix gibi birçok farklı veri tabanıyla da uyumludur.

    Grafana sunucu izleme nasıl yapılır?

    Grafana ile sunucu izleme yapmak için aşağıdaki adımlar izlenebilir: 1. Grafana'nın Kurulumu: Grafana'nın resmi web sitesinden işletim sistemine uygun sürüm indirilir. Kurulum tamamlandıktan sonra servis başlatılır (örneğin, Linux'te `sudo systemctl start grafana-server` komutu ile). 2. Prometheus Veri Kaynağının Eklenmesi: Grafana'da "Configuration" (Yapılandırma) sekmesinden "Data Sources" (Veri Kaynakları) bölümüne gidilir. "Add data source" (veri kaynağı ekle) seçeneği ile Prometheus veri kaynağı eklenir. 3. Dashboard (Panel) Oluşturulması: Sol paneldeki "Create" (Oluştur) sekmesinden "Dashboard" (Panel) seçeneği seçilir. CPU kullanımı, ağ trafiği gibi veriler için grafikler eklenir. 4. Uyarı Mekanizmalarının Ayarlanması: İzlenen verilerde belirli eşikler aşıldığında bildirim almak için uyarılar ayarlanır. Grafana, sunucu izleme için çeşitli hazır dashboard'lar da sunmaktadır. Grafana ile izleme yaparken Prometheus, Node Exporter ve HA Exporter gibi araçlarla entegrasyon sağlanabilir.